gradle的配置(gradle configurationall)
Gradle的配置
简介:
Gradle是一款强大、灵活且高效的构建工具,用于构建和管理软件项目。它采用了基于Groovy和Kotlin的DSL(领域特定语言),使得构建脚本更易于编写和维护。本文将介绍如何配置Gradle以满足项目的构建需求。
多级标题:
一、安装Gradle
二、创建Gradle项目
2.1 指定项目信息
2.2 设置依赖关系
三、自定义构建脚本
3.1 自定义任务
3.2 配置插件
四、构建项目
五、常见问题及解决方法
内容详细说明:
一、安装Gradle
在开始使用Gradle之前,需要先安装它。可以从Gradle官网(https://gradle.org/install/)下载适用于您的操作系统的最新版本。安装完成后,确保将Gradle的安装目录添加到系统的环境变量中。
二、创建Gradle项目
2.1 指定项目信息
在开始构建项目之前,需要创建一个文件夹来存放项目文件。进入项目文件夹,在命令行中运行以下命令来初始化一个Gradle项目:
```
$ gradle init
```
根据提示选择项目类型,并输入项目相关信息,包括名称、版本号等。Gradle将自动创建一个基本的项目结构,包括源代码目录、测试目录等。
2.2 设置依赖关系
在项目的build.gradle文件中,可以配置项目所依赖的外部库。通过在dependencies节中添加相关依赖,可以让Gradle在编译和运行项目时自动下载所需的库文件。
三、自定义构建脚本
3.1 自定义任务
Gradle提供了丰富的内置任务来执行各种构建操作,同时也支持自定义任务。可以通过在build.gradle文件中定义任务来满足特定的构建需求。例如,可以创建一个自动化部署任务,将构建生成的文件上传到服务器。
3.2 配置插件
Gradle的功能可以通过插件来扩展。可以通过在build.gradle文件中引入插件来配置项目的特定功能。常用的插件包括Java插件、Spring Boot插件等。通过配置插件,可以轻松实现项目编译、打包、部署等功能。
四、构建项目
完成以上配置后,可以在命令行中使用以下命令来构建项目:
```
$ gradle build
```
Gradle将执行build任务,并根据项目的配置进行相应的操作,如编译代码、运行测试、打包项目等。构建结果将存储在build目录下。
五、常见问题及解决方法
在使用Gradle的过程中,可能会遇到一些常见问题,例如构建失败、依赖冲突等。可以参考Gradle官方文档或搜索相关解决方案来解决这些问题。
总结:
通过本文的介绍,我们了解了如何安装Gradle,并配置一个基本的Gradle项目。同时,我们学习了如何自定义构建脚本和配置插件来满足特定需求。希望本文能帮助您顺利使用Gradle进行项目构建。